Description

Hydrogen Bromide CAS NO 10035-10-6 is a highly reactive, corrosive gas that serves as a fundamental source of bromide ions and a potent acid catalyst. Its primary commercial value lies in its powerful reactivity, making it indispensable for alkylation, bromination, and as a precursor in the synthesis of a wide range of inorganic and organic bromine compounds. This essential chemical is critically needed by manufacturers in the pharmaceutical, agrochemical, and fine chemical sectors, as well as in electronics for semiconductor etching and specialty chemical production.

Application

  • Pharmaceutical Synthesis: A key reagent and catalyst in the production of active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s), particularly for alkylation and bromination reactions.
  • Agrochemical Manufacturing: Used as an intermediate in the synthesis of bromine-containing pesticides, herbicides, and fumigants.
  • Catalyst & Alkylation Agent: Employed in petroleum refining and organic synthesis as a strong acid catalyst for alkylation processes.
  • Semiconductor Industry: Utilized in the etching and cleaning of silicon wafers and other semiconductor materials.
  • Chemical Intermediate: A crucial precursor for manufacturing inorganic bromides (e.g., sodium bromide, potassium bromide) and organic bromine compounds.
  • Laboratory & Research: Serves as a fundamental reagent in analytical chemistry and research-scale synthetic chemistry.

Basic Information

Product Name Hydrogen Bromide
CAS No. 10035-10-6
Molecular Formula HBr
Molecular Weight 80.91 g/mol
Synonyms Hydrobromic Acid Gas; Anhydrous Hydrobromic Acid; Bromane; Hydrogen Bromide Gas; HBr; Hydrobromic Acid, Anhydrous; Bromowodor (Polish); Bromwasserstoff (German)
EINECS 233-113-0

Storage

Preserve in a tightly closed container, protected from light. Store in a cool, well-ventilated area, away from incompatible materials such as strong bases and oxidizing agents. Due to its highly volatile and gaseous nature under standard conditions, cylinders must be secured upright and handled in accordance with all relevant safety regulations for pressurized corrosive gases. Storage temperature should be maintained at ambient conditions, avoiding excessive heat.
